Utair Boeing 737 makes emergency landing in Moscow, Russian agencies say

MOSCOW (REUTERS)

Russian airline Utair made an emergency landing at Moscow's Vnukovo Airport on Tuesday, Russia's RIA news agency reported.

The Boeing 737 plane with 173 passengers on board was flying from St Petersburg to Samarkand in Uzbekistan but landed safely at Vnukovo, RIA reported.

TASS news agency reported that Utair said the emergency landing was due to a stabiliser malfunction.

Utair and Vnukovo airport did not immediately respond to Reuters' requests for comment.

RIA cited the airline as saying all passengers and crew were unharmed.
